“Caution Urged After Dandelion Root Claims Cancer Reversal”

Published:

A medical professional has cautioned against making hasty assumptions following a woman’s assertion that her husband’s cancer was reversed by adding dandelion root to his water. Pegi Robinson recounted how her husband, Jim, initially received a diagnosis of colon cancer that had metastasized to his liver and lymph nodes.

Jim underwent intensive rounds of chemotherapy and surgical procedures. Despite achieving remission in March this year, doctors later confirmed that Jim, aged 64, had a recurrent and terminal form of cancer affecting his small intestine and peritoneum, spreading extensively throughout his body.

Pegi, a retired welder and pipe fitter, sought ways to support her spouse after coming across an advertisement for dandelion root on social media. Initially skeptical, Pegi, also 64, delved into research and found promising results from laboratory studies.

She swiftly obtained dandelion root from a local health store and added a full dropper to Jim’s water three times daily. Remarkably, within two days, his blood protein levels related to cancer decreased significantly from 14 to two. Subsequent CT scans conducted two weeks later showed that Jim’s cancer lesions had either vanished or reduced in size.

Expressing disbelief at Jim’s positive progress, Pegi shared how his oncologists were astounded by his recovery. Jim regained his cheerful, energetic demeanor, leading Pegi to attribute his improvement to the natural remedies provided by Mother Nature.

However, Dr. Joe Whittington cautioned against endorsing natural supplements as definitive cancer solutions. While acknowledging the appeal of such stories, he emphasized the importance of exercising caution before drawing conclusions.

Dr. Whittington explained that although early lab studies indicated potential anti-cancer properties in dandelion root extracts, there is currently no clinical evidence supporting its efficacy in curing or reversing cancer in humans. He highlighted the possibility of spontaneous remission or responses to various factors beyond supplements.

Emphasizing the need for controlled studies, Dr. Whittington encouraged individuals facing cancer diagnoses to engage with their oncology team regarding the safety and compatibility of supplements or alternative therapies with established treatments.

Jim is now undergoing maintenance chemotherapy, with Pegi expressing gratitude for the newfound hope provided by dandelion root, which has transformed their outlook from despair to optimism.

Previously given a grim prognosis, Jim and Pegi now see a future filled with possibilities, signifying a new chapter in their lives.
